If you know anyone that is seriously into cannabis, The Scratch & Sniff Book of Weed would make the perfect gift. Besides for numerous scratch and sniff scents, the book is also packed with tons of information and entertaining guides that teach about the effects, history, significance, and science of weed.
Written by Seth Matlins and Eve Epstein with illustrations by Ann Pickard, The Scratch & Sniff Book of Weed features over 20 scratch-&-sniff scents. Smelling all the different cannabis strains may give you the munchies, so, fortunately, there are also scents like Doritos to satisfy your cravings! And just why does weed give you the munchies and make music sound better? It’s all in the book.
Legal in all 50 states, this entertaining, informative, and whimsically illustrated guide covers 4,000 years of weed and its significance—psychoactive, cultural, medical, sexual, and more—in just 22 pages and with 20 scratch-&-sniff scents. From the science behind the munchies to the botanical link between weed and beer; from weed’s sexual upsides to its (literal) sexual downsides; from Tupac to Shakespeare to why weed makes music sound better: This book may just be the greatest-ever gift for anyone from the cannabis connoisseur to the cannabis curious.
The Scratch & Sniff Book of Weed is $17.96 at Barnes & Noble. You can also find it at Firebox, Abe Books, and Amazon.
